Re: Oem 14 wheel
first picture are from a civic hx, are very light, and increasingly rare. they will NOT clear ex/integra sized front brakes without modification. second set are from a del sol, and are a bit easier to find. $136/each is steep, last set of hx wheels i sold went for $300 with good tires.

Re: Oem 14 wheel
Please dont buy them for that much...also, look on the back of your car, owners manual, or several other places on/in the car to tell what trim level it is. And, they will fit any car w a 4x100 PCD as long as they clear the brakes.

Re: Oem 14 wheel
Those first rims from the HX are pretty good wheels, man. They weigh less than many aftermarket wheels costing double, triple, or more than that asking price. Yeah, you're not going to find a ton of performance tires in 14" if that's what you're after, but their light weight makes your car handle and start/stop a bit easier, and you will see the benefits of a lightweight wheel/tire combo at the gas pump!
